Ubuntu GPU Image Problem After Kernel Upgrade

edited Apr 15, 2022 6:46AM in Linux

An Ubuntu GPU instance fails to load its Nvidia GPU drivers upon being rebooted after a kernel upgrade, when the following command was run prior to the reboot:

# apt-get install linux-image-5.4.0-1052-oracle

During the server's reboot the nvidia-persistenced service failed to load and checking the status of this service returned the following error messages:

# systemctl status nvidia-persistenced

● nvidia-persistenced.service - NVIDIA Persistence Daemon

Loaded: loaded (/lib/systemd/system/nvidia-persistenced.service; enabled; vendor preset: enabled)

Drop-In: /etc/systemd/system/nvidia-persistenced.service.d

└─override.conf

Active: failed (Result: exit-code) since Thu 2021-12-02 15:32:17 KST; 3h 44min ago
